Ingredients
– 2 pounds boneless, skinless chicken breasts
– 1 can (10 oz) diced tomatoes and green chilies (mild or spicy)
– 1 can (16 oz) black beans, drained and rinsed
– 1 package (8 oz) cream cheese, softened
– 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
– 1 tablespoon taco seasoning
– 1 tablespoon olive oil
– Tortillas, for serving
– Optional toppings: diced avocado, chopped cilantro, sour cream, diced onions, sliced jalapeños
Instructions
Creating Slow Cooker Queso Chicken Tacos is straightforward. Just follow these easy steps for a delicious outcome:
1. Prepare the Chicken: Start by placing the chicken breasts in the bottom of your slow cooker.
2. Add Ingredients: Pour the canned tomatoes and green chilies over the chicken. Then, sprinkle the taco seasoning on top.
3. Cream Cheese Layer: Add the softened cream cheese over the mixture; it will melt beautifully during cooking.
4. Add Beans: Scatter the black beans on top of everything in the slow cooker.
5. Cook: Cover and set your slow cooker on low for 6 to 8 hours or high for 3 to 4 hours. The chicken should be fully cooked and tender when ready.
6. Shred Chicken: Once cooked, remove the chicken, shred it using two forks, and return it to the slow cooker, mixing it well with the queso mixture.
7. Add Cheese: Stir in the shredded cheddar cheese until it melts thoroughly.
8. Prepare Tortillas: Warm the tortillas on a skillet or in the microwave for easy assembly.
9. Serve: Scoop the delicious quesos chicken mixture onto the tortillas and add your favorite toppings.
